首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

不向下转换的使用方法

是指在云计算中,将应用程序或服务迁移到云环境中时,不对现有的应用程序进行任何修改或重构。这种方法可以帮助企业快速将现有的应用程序迁移到云上,减少迁移过程中的风险和成本。

不向下转换的使用方法可以通过以下步骤实现:

  1. 评估现有应用程序:首先,需要对现有的应用程序进行评估,了解其架构、依赖关系和性能特点。这可以帮助确定是否适合进行不向下转换的迁移。
  2. 选择云服务提供商:根据评估结果,选择适合的云服务提供商。在选择时,可以考虑云计算平台的可靠性、性能、安全性和成本等因素。
  3. 创建云环境:在选择的云服务提供商上创建一个与现有应用程序相似的环境,包括虚拟机、存储、网络等资源。
  4. 迁移应用程序:将现有应用程序的镜像或虚拟机映像上传到云环境中,并配置必要的网络和存储设置。
  5. 测试和验证:在云环境中对迁移后的应用程序进行测试和验证,确保其在云上的正常运行。
  6. 上线和监控:将迁移后的应用程序上线,并设置监控和报警机制,及时发现和解决可能出现的问题。

不向下转换的使用方法的优势包括:

  1. 快速迁移:不需要对现有应用程序进行修改或重构,可以快速将应用程序迁移到云上,节省时间和成本。
  2. 降低风险:由于不对应用程序进行修改,迁移过程中的风险较低,可以减少潜在的问题和故障。
  3. 保持应用程序的稳定性:不向下转换的使用方法可以保持应用程序在云上的稳定性和性能,不会对现有功能和用户体验产生影响。

不向下转换的使用方法适用于以下场景:

  1. 现有应用程序迁移:企业已经拥有一套稳定的应用程序,希望将其迁移到云上,以提高可扩展性和灵活性。
  2. 紧急迁移:在某些紧急情况下,需要快速将应用程序迁移到云上,以确保业务的连续性和可用性。
  3. 临时环境需求:对于一些临时性的应用程序或开发环境,不向下转换的使用方法可以提供快速部署和释放的能力。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供弹性计算能力,支持按需创建、配置和管理虚拟机实例。详情请参考:https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:提供高性能、可扩展的 MySQL 数据库服务,支持自动备份、容灾和监控等功能。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  • 云存储(COS):提供安全可靠的对象存储服务,适用于存储和管理各种类型的数据。详情请参考:https://cloud.tencent.com/product/cos
  • 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,支持图像识别、语音识别、自然语言处理等应用场景。详情请参考:https://cloud.tencent.com/product/ai

请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

java类型转换——向上转型,向下转型

类型转换 我们通常把将一个类型强制转换为另外一个类型过程称之为类型转换,本文所提到对象类型转换,特指存在继承关系对象,因为在Java中不存在继承关系对象进行转换时候会抛出java强制类型转换异常...向下转型可以调用子类类型中所有的成员,不过需要注意是如果父类引用对象指向是子类对象,那么在向下转型过程中是安全,也就是编译是不会出错误。...但是如果父类引用对象是父类本身,那么在向下转型过程中是不安全,编译不会出错,但是运行时会出现我们开始提到 Java 强制类型转换异常,一般使用 instanceof 运算符来避免出此类错误。...args[]) { func(new A()); func(new B()); func(new C()); } } 总结 父子对象之间转换分为了向上转型和向下转型..., 它们区别如下: 向上转型 : 通过子类对象**(小范围)实例化父类对象(大范围),这种属于自动转换** 向下转型 : 通过父类对象**(大范围)实例化子类对象(小范围),这种属于强制转换**

67420

基本数据类型转换之向上转型和向下转换

最新通知 ●回复"每日一练"获取以前题目! ●【新】Android视频更新了!(回复【安卓视频】获取下载链接) ●【新】Ajax知识点视频更新了!...(回复【前端资料】获取下载链接) ●答案公布时间:为每期发布题目的第二天 ★【新】回复“测试题”获取昨天发布软件工程师初级阶段测试题答案 ★【新】回复“学习资料”获取java学习电子文档 ★【新】需要求职简历模板可以加小编微信...不存在任何培训机构招生信息 基本数据类型转换之向上转型和向下转换 向上转换: 整型,字符型,浮点型数据在混合运算中相互转换转换时遵循以下原则: 容量小类型可自动转换为容量大数据类型; byte,...Eg: int i = 123; long l = i; //自动转换,不需强转 float f = 3.14F; double d = f; 向下转换: 整型,字符型,浮点型数据在混合运算中相互转换...,转换时遵循以下原则: 容量小类型可自动转换为容量大数据类型; byte,short,char → int → long → float → double byte,short,char之间不会相互转换

1.6K60

超好用文件转换神器!拿走谢~

你有没有过别人发电子书自己看不了尴尬?仅仅因为自己设备兼容这些文件格式,就看不了,这也太糟心了吧! 别担心,今天向大家推荐一款超好用文件转换神器!!!...完美解决日常工作生活中遇到文件格式匹配问题,提升你生产力,让你工作更顺利,心情更舒畅! 这个神器就是:Convertio。...Convertio 能够在线将文件从一种格式转换为另一种格式,支持超过 2500 种不同转换。 所以 Convertio slogan 是: 将您文件转换为任意格式! ?...上图是官方首页,很清晰告诉你,哪类转换走哪个入口。 待转换文件也支持四种输入方式: 本地选择。 Dropbox 选择。 Google Drive 选择。 指定 URL 选择。...Convertio 会把转换进度告诉你。 ? 转换完成后,你就可以点击蓝色按钮下载目标格式文件啦。Convertio 会把你文件存储 24 小时,放在网页右上角「我文件」菜单栏里。

91520

转换符说明使用方法(在printf函数中)

---- printf()函数打印数据指令时要与代打印数据类型相匹配才行。 如%d %c %ld......这些符号叫做转换说明。代表着数据转化成显示形式。...一些常见转换说明及打印结果: 转换说明 输出 %d 有符号十进制整数 %c 单个字符 %A 浮点数,十六进制数和p计数法(c99/c11) %a 浮点数,十六进制数和p计数法(c99/c11) %f...printf()转换说明修饰符 修饰符 含义 标记 (+ - 空格 # 0) -       :待打印项左对齐,从左侧开始打印 +      :有符号值为正,则在值前面显示加号            ...和整型转换说明一起使用,表示signed char/unsigned char类型值 l 和整型转换说明一起使用,表示long int/unsigned long int类型值 ll 和整型转换说明一起使用...,表示long long int/unsigned long long int类型值 L 和浮点型转换说明一起使用,表示long double类型值 z 和整型转换说明一起使用,表示size_t类型

18430

Java中多态向下转型意义

在了解多态时,我们一般使用它默认向上转型,也不需要强制转换。 但是当我们使用子类独有方法时,会报错,这时候我们需要向下转型。...但是,我们知道,Java开发中IDEA是一个非常智慧工具,我们使用向下转型后,它提示可以直接简化对象。如下。 想想,这不是多此一举吗?...其实这样是为了后面的泛型考虑。 其实向上转型和向下转型都是很重要,可能我们平时见向上转型多一点,向上转型也比较好理解。 最大用处是Java泛型编程,用处很大,Java集合类都是这样。...为什么 findViewById(R.id.textview) 方法传入TextViewid后,还要转型为TextView呢?这就是 Java 向下转型一个应用。...所以,一个事物设定,必定有他道理,只是你还没接触到它罢了!

71230

技术导向下业务测试何去何从?

产品是为公司目标服务,业务是为产品服务,技术是为业务服务,所以懂业务应该是对技术人员基本要求。...那么用来关注业务本身时间就比较少,所以经常会出现各种各样问题,比如: 我们提供了用户需要功能,但是用户不买账; 每个用户有自己要求并且相互冲突,我们没法满足所有人; 看起来需求是满足了用户表述诉求...有的人说了,第一个问题我们这没有,我们所有的需求都会过需求评审,确实是解决了用户原始需求情况下,技术才上手,嗯,能做到这个程度真的很不错了。 但是,有人看到过某些产品逻辑内部打架情况?...五 问题说完了,作为业务测试,我们优势和努力方向到底是什么呢? 我答案依旧是,业务专家。...No,测试即服务,测试是为了质量服务,只要是能保证质量事情,测试都可以去推进优化。 如果能达到上面业务专家要求,那么就可以解决因为关注不够而造成需求合理性和全面性考虑不周全问题。

55550

为什么推荐使用BeanUtils属性转换工具

1 背景 之前在专栏中讲过“推荐使用属性拷贝工具”,推荐直接定义转换类和方法使用 IDEA 插件自动填充 get / set 函数。...推荐主要理由是: 有些属性拷贝工具性能有点差 有些属性拷贝工具有“BUG” 使用属性拷贝工具容易存在一些隐患(后面例子会讲到) 2 示例 首先公司内部就遇到过 commons 包 BeanUtils...打断点可以看到,属性拷贝之后 B 类型 second 对象中 ids 仍然为 Integer 类型: ? 如果转换为字符串,直接进行打印,并不会报错。...如果手动定义转换器,使用 IDEA 插件(如 generateO2O)自动转换: 使用 cglib 默认则不会映射 number 属性,B 中 number 为 null。...因此慎用属性转换工具,如果可能建议自定义转换类,使用 IDEA插件自动填充,效率也挺高, A 或 B 中任何属性类型匹配,甚至删除一个属性,编译阶段即可报错,而且直接调用 get set 效率也是非常高

1.6K30

为什么推荐使用BeanUtils属性转换工具

1 背景 之前在专栏中讲过“推荐使用属性拷贝工具”,推荐直接定义转换类和方法使用 IDEA 插件自动填充 get / set 函数。...推荐主要理由是: 有些属性拷贝工具性能有点差 有些属性拷贝工具有“BUG” 使用属性拷贝工具容易存在一些隐患(后面例子会讲到) 2 示例 首先公司内部就遇到过 commons 包 BeanUtils...打断点可以看到,属性拷贝之后 B 类型 second 对象中 ids 仍然为 Integer 类型: 如果转换为字符串,直接进行打印,并不会报错。...---- 如果手动定义转换器,使用 IDEA 插件(如 generateO2O)自动转换: public final class A2BConverter { public static B...之前对各种属性映射工具性能进行了简单对比,结果如下: 因此慎用属性转换工具,如果可能建议自定义转换类,使用 IDEA插件自动填充,效率也挺高, A 或 B 中任何属性类型匹配,甚至删除一个属性,

76320

遇到MapStruct后,再也手写PO,DTO,VO对象之间转换

介绍 在工作中,我们经常要进行各种对象之间转换。...PO:persistent object 持久对象,对应数据库中一条记录 VO:view object 表现层对象,最终返回给前端对象 DTO:data transfer object数据传输对象,...如dubbo服务之间传输对象 如果这些对象属性名相同还好,可以用如下工具类赋值 Spring BeanUtils Cglib BeanCopier 避免使用Apache BeanUtils,性能较差...好在有MapStruct神器,可以帮助我们快速转换 在pom文件中加入如下依赖即可 org.mapstruct <artifactId...,这里就简单介绍一些比较实用技巧,有兴趣可以看官方example https://github.com/mapstruct/mapstruct-examples 实现原理 MapStruct帮你对接口生成了一个实现类

4K21

EasyCVR平台级联支持开启向下订阅功能

今天我们来介绍一下如何在EasyCVR中设置开启向下订阅功能。...1)在easycvr.ini里SMS配置subscribe时间(输入时间代表每隔几秒发送一次订阅) 2)保存easycvr.ini后重启服务,通过抓包就可以看到EasyCVR已经开始向下级发送订阅消息了...订阅功能开启,能够及时获取下级平台相关信息,如目录消息、告警消息等信息,加快平台之间信令交互速度,从而使数据互联互通、资源共享更加实时、迅速,提高上级平台对下级平台监管效率。...随着人工智能技术深度应用,我们也积极拓展对这一领域技术研发和场景化落地应用。...近期我们发布了基于AI智能分析技术EasyCVR平台+边缘AI硬件安全生产智能化监管解决方案,可实现功能有安全帽检测、防护服检测、烟火检测、室内通道堵塞检测、睡岗离岗检测等,欢迎关注我们了解。

54420

别再用 BeanUtils 了,这款 PO VO DTO 转换神器香么?

TCC-Transaction 源码解析 Eureka 和 Hystrix 源码解析 Java 并发源码 来源:toutiao.com/ i6891531055631696395/ ---- 老铁们是不是经常为写一些实体转换原始代码感到头疼...介绍一个开源项目 mapstruct ,可以轻松优雅进行转换,简化你代码。当然有的人喜欢写get set,或者用BeanUtils 进行复制,代码只是工具,本文只是提供一种思路。...就算是用工具生成肯定也是要有的,需要手写部分就是这个Mapper接口,编译完成后会自动生成相应实现类 然后就可以直接用mapper进行实体转换了 public class Test {     ...,下面介绍一些高级用法 1、List 转换 属性映射基于上面的mapping配置 @Mapper public interface StudentMapper {     StudentMapper ...短信、商城等功能 项目地址:https://gitee.com/zhijiantianya/ruoyi-vue-pro 视频教程:https://doc.iocoder.cn/video/ 2、多对象转换到一个对象

49810

别再用 BeanUtils 了,这款 PO VO DTO 转换神器香么?

作者 | bettermann 来源 | https://www.toutiao.com/i6891531055631696395 老铁们是不是经常为写一些实体转换原始代码感到头疼,尤其是实体字段特别多时候...介绍一个开源项目 mapstruct ,可以轻松优雅进行转换,简化你代码。 当然有的人喜欢写get set,或者用BeanUtils 进行复制,代码只是工具,本文只是提供一种思路。...就算是用工具生成肯定也是要有的,需要手写部分就是这个Mapper接口,编译完成后会自动生成相应实现类 然后就可以直接用mapper进行实体转换了 public class Test {     ...,下面介绍一些高级用法 1.List 转换 属性映射基于上面的mapping配置 @Mapper public interface StudentMapper {     StudentMapper ... result = StudentMapper.INSTANCE.students2StudentVOs(list);     System.out.println(result); } 2.多对象转换到一个对象

27330
领券